SHADE VARIATION COLOR GUIDE

The colors and shading of all tiles vary to some degree from piece to piece and from run to run. It is recommended that several tiles from the same production run be examined in order to determine color shade variations. Any questions or concerns about your tile selection should be clarified prior to installation.

Tile Variation Chart - low, moderate, high, very high

V1 - Uniform Appearance

Differences among pieces from the same production run are minimal.

V2 - Slight Variation

Clearly distinguishable differences in texture and/or pattern within similar colors.

V3 - Moderate Variation

While the colors present on a single piece of tile will be indicative of the colors to be expected on the other tiles, the number of colors on each piece may vary significantly. For example "that little bit of color" on one piece of tile may be the primary color on the next piece.

V4 - Substantial Variation

Random color differences from tile to tile, so that one tile may have totally different colors from that of other tiles. Thus the final installation will be unique.
